Is Alpaugh, CA a Good Place to Live?

Alpaugh is a small town of 880 in California, with a median household income of $39,688 and a 20.1% unemployment rate. Its cost of living index is 101 (US average = 100), which is 1% above the national average.

Strengths: Alpaugh stands out for below-average home prices.

Trade-offs: Potential downsides include longer commutes, an elevated unemployment rate. Whether Alpaugh is right for you depends on your priorities — the full breakdown is below.

Weather & Climate

Alpaugh sees average highs of 56.0°F in January and 97.3°F in July, with 7.5 inches of annual precipitation and 0.2 inches of snow per year.
